Week 8 IDP Waiver Wire Pickups

October 22, 2013 by Jad Alameddine

Week 7 saw some horrible injuries on both the offensive side of things as well as the defense. From Reggie Wayne to Brian Cushing, many players were hit with season ending injuries. Nothing was more horrible then the injury to Jermichael Finley. I hope they all make quick recoveries and will be okay. Now onto week 8. There are many byes this week so be careful who you pick up. Here are a few Week 8 IDP Waiver Wire Pickups for this week.

Jad @LebaneseFF

LINEBACKERS

  1. Curtis Lofton (NOS): He was on my list 2 weeks ago. Now that New Orleans has taken their bye week, it’s time for him to be picked up in ALL LEAGUE FORMATS. In the last 3 games, he has 28 tackles and 1 sack! He is also facing a very generous Buffalo offense who gives up the 9th most fantasy points to linebackers.
  2. David Harris (NYJ): He keeps having good weeks, and now faces a Bengals offense who is 3rd in points given to linebackers. He has 29 tackles and 1 sack in his last 3 games, so take a chance and pick him up.
  3. AJ Hawk (GB): He is clearly on pace for his best season as a pro. Hawk had 12 tackles in week 7. I expect that to remain a trend for the remainder of the season.

AT DEFENSIVE LINEMEN/ENDS

  1. Calais Campbell (ARZ):  I still can’t believe this guy is on the waivers in over 35% of ESPN leagues. Pick him up. The Arizona secondary is very decent!
  2. Lamarr Houston (OAK):  This guy will get to Big Ben. You can count on it. But the question is how many times? I am picking him up this week and dropping an overrated Jared Allen.
  3. Cameron Jordon (NOS): Jordon is facing the rookie in Buffalo. I hope that is enough to convince you. If it isn’t, maybe his 5 sacks in 6 games will convince you.

DEFENSIVE BACKS

  1. TJ WARD (CLE): In the last 4-5 weeks, Ward has posted big numbers. This is the year we have all been waiting for since his rookie campaign, so let’s cross our fingers and hope he continues this amazing trend.  
  2. Ryan Mundy (NYG): He has had 2 terrible weeks in a row. It’s a gut feeling, but I suspects he rebounds vs. Philly and their up-tempo offense. I don’t blame you if you don’t pick him up, but personally I am picking him up in my league
  3. DeAngelo Hall (WAS): I admit he wasn't on my list last week, but I like what I saw. He faces Peyton Manning in Week 8 (a bit different from Jay Cutler), yet I still expect him to be all over Peyton’s wide receivers. So good luck.
